Application of Japan Portable RF Power Meter Market

The Japan portable RF power meter market serves a diverse range of applications across various industries. It is primarily used in telecommunications for testing and optimizing wireless signals, ensuring network performance and reliability. In the electronics manufacturing sector, these meters assist in device calibration and quality control. They are also vital in research and development activities, enabling engineers to measure RF signal strength accurately during product development. Additionally, the market caters to maintenance and troubleshooting of RF equipment, helping technicians identify issues swiftly. The portability feature allows field engineers to perform on-site measurements, reducing downtime and improving operational efficiency. Overall, the market supports industries that rely on precise RF signal measurement for optimal performance and compliance.

Japan Portable RF Power Meter Market By Type Segment Analysis

The Portable RF Power Meter market in Japan is primarily classified into two key types: Analog and Digital. Analog RF power meters, characterized by their straightforward design and real-time measurement capabilities, have traditionally served basic testing and troubleshooting needs in RF environments. Conversely, Digital RF Power Meters incorporate advanced digital signal processing, offering higher precision, data logging, and enhanced user interfaces, making them suitable for complex and high-frequency applications. Over the forecast period, digital meters are expected to dominate the market due to technological advancements and increasing demand for accurate, reliable measurements in sophisticated RF systems.

Currently, the market size for digital RF power meters in Japan is estimated at approximately USD 120 million, accounting for roughly 65% of the total portable RF power meter market. Analog meters, valued at around USD 65 million, constitute the remaining share. The digital segment is experiencing a compound annual growth rate (CAGR) of approximately 8% over the next five years, driven by rapid technological innovation and expanding applications in telecommunications, aerospace, and defense sectors. The analog segment is growing at a slower pace, around 3-4%, reflecting its mature status and gradual phase-out in favor of digital solutions. Japan Portable RF Power Meter Market By Application Segment Analysis

The application landscape for portable RF power meters in Japan encompasses telecommunications, aerospace & defense, broadcast & media, and research & development. Among these, telecommunications remains the largest segment, driven by the rapid deployment of 5G networks and the need for precise RF testing during infrastructure expansion. Aerospace & defense applications utilize RF power meters for critical testing of communication systems, radar, and satellite equipment, representing a high-value niche with steady growth. Broadcast & media applications, including radio and television transmission, are gradually adopting portable RF measurement tools to ensure signal integrity and compliance. The research & development segment, encompassing academic institutions and industrial labs, is witnessing increased adoption due to the rising emphasis on innovation and experimental RF applications.

Market size estimates suggest that the telecommunications segment accounts for approximately 50% of the total RF power meter market, valued at around USD 90 million. Aerospace & defense applications contribute roughly USD 40 million, while broadcast & media and R&D segments collectively account for the remaining USD 35 million. The fastest-growing application segment is aerospace & defense, with an expected CAGR of about 9% over the next five years, propelled by modernization efforts and increased defense spending. The telecommunications sector is mature but continues to expand, driven by 5G rollout and densification efforts.
